What impact did the Triangle Shirtwaist Factory fire have on the garment industry?

Regulations for working conditions were introduced for factories. Trade Unionism was advanced. Fire Safety was improved.

Explanation:

146 people were killed in the fire, mostly young women. It was a horrific scene where many people fell to the streets to their deaths. The fire occurred during the day so there were many witnesses. The fire exit doors were locked so that the people could not escape. There was no fire alarm system.

The owners were charged with murder but were acquitted. They were convicted of wrongful death.

Many people joined and supported Unions to get a measure of safety in the workplace as a consequence.

Safety regulations and inspections were improved. A large number of new regulations were passed.
